Publisher Marketing: KAREN LODDER is a writer and the creator of the website www.GermanGirlinAmerica.com. Her parents immigrated to America shortly before she was born, so she grew up in a Southern California home where the food, language, and holiday traditions were all German (and yes, she attended Saturday German School).
